A genuine HVAC emergency is a situation where the absence of heating or cooling creates a health or safety risk for the people in the home in Spanish Fort, AL. A heating failure in cold weather qualifies when indoor temperatures are falling toward levels that affect vulnerable household members or when pipes in unheated spaces are approaching freezing in Spanish Fort. A cooling failure in extreme heat qualifies when indoor temperatures are rising toward levels that create heat-related illness risk in Spanish Fort, AL. A carbon monoxide alarm activation, a gas smell near the furnace, or a burning electrical smell from the HVAC system qualify because they represent active safety risks that require immediate response in Spanish Fort. If your carbon monoxide detector activates, evacuate the home immediately with everyone inside in Spanish Fort, AL. Do not stop to investigate the source. Do not operate any electrical switches on the way out in Spanish Fort. Call emergency services from outside the home in Spanish Fort, AL. Only after emergency services have confirmed it is safe to re-enter should you call MBM in Spanish Fort.
Do not operate any electrical switches including light switches and thermostats in Spanish Fort. Evacuate the home and call the gas utility from outside in Spanish Fort, AL. Do not re-enter until the gas utility has confirmed the leak is addressed in Spanish Fort.
Turn the system off at the thermostat and at the disconnect switch if accessible in Spanish Fort, AL. An electrical fault in the HVAC system can develop into a fire in Spanish Fort. Indoor temperatures in a home without air conditioning in extreme summer heat can exceed outdoor temperatures by 10 to 20 degrees in Spanish Fort, AL. At indoor temperatures above 90 degrees Fahrenheit, heat exhaustion risk increases significantly for most people in Spanish Fort. Children under 4 and adults over 65 are at significantly elevated risk in Spanish Fort, AL.
At indoor temperatures below 50 degrees Fahrenheit, hypothermia risk increases for elderly individuals and infants in Spanish Fort. At indoor temperatures below 40 degrees, hypothermia risk is present for most people without adequate cold weather clothing in Spanish Fort, AL. A home that reaches 32 degrees indoors is a medical emergency for any occupant in Spanish Fort.
Water pipes in exterior walls and crawl spaces begin freezing when the surrounding temperature drops below 32 degrees Fahrenheit in Spanish Fort, AL. A burst pipe in a home without heat produces water damage that can significantly exceed the cost of the original HVAC repair in Spanish Fort. Prompt emergency HVAC repair prevents the heating failure from becoming a combined HVAC and water damage emergency in Spanish Fort, AL.
Carbon monoxide from a cracked heat exchanger accumulates in the home's air with every heating cycle in Spanish Fort. Symptoms including headache, dizziness, and nausea develop as exposure continues in Spanish Fort, AL. At sufficient concentrations, carbon monoxide exposure is life-threatening in Spanish Fort.
